Amazon to discontinue Freevee app in August
Amazon's ad-supported streaming app, Freevee, will be discontinued by August 2025, with the app accessible until September 2025.
After that, all the free shows, movies, and live TV you're used to watching there will only be available on Prime Video—no subscription needed.

If you love shows like Jury Duty or Bosch: Legacy, don't worry—they'll still be free.
You'll just need the Prime Video app and an Amazon account (no Prime membership required) to keep streaming them in the "Watch for Free" section.
Fewer apps to juggle means a smoother experience for everyone
Amazon wants to keep things simple by putting everything—exclusive series, licensed content, live TV, and ad-supported shows—in one place.
It's part of a bigger trend: fewer apps to juggle means a smoother experience for everyone.
